From the makers of the sickest engine bay dress-up kit available for the GT500 comes yet another amazing product! The all new Project 321 Coil Covers for the 2007-2010 GT500! The $349.95 P321 gt500 coil covers are made of high quality billet aluminum and cnc machined to perfection. Once fully machined they're sent off to anodizing where they're coated in either a red, blue, black or clear protective anodized finish.
These are a direct replacement for your stock coil covers and utilize the OEM coil cover gasket for a perfect fit. Whether you've got a drag car or a show car these are an awesome addition to your build. You can be sure that we'll be running the P321 coil covers on the Lethal Performance 2010 Gt500.
